Output e673670e2acfcd3081abdceacfa89f6fc47e24a85e8464bbb3cac79f02bcebb2:2

value
200000000
script pubkey
OP_0 OP_PUSHBYTES_20 5873ed6c93e3075788a0a6da36ba59e12381ecb5
address
bc1qtpe76mynuvr40z9q5mdrdwjeuy3crm94av4flj
transaction
e673670e2acfcd3081abdceacfa89f6fc47e24a85e8464bbb3cac79f02bcebb2
confirmations
155157
spent
true